Sweet-Savoury 20-Min Sesame Chicken Stir-Fry
Not complete without a handful of veggies – we used broccolini and bean sprouts
The subtle, sweet and nutty flavour of sesame envelopes tender chicken breast fillet and bean thread vermicelli for a homely and satisfying meal.
Yield: Serves 4
Prep Time: 10 mins
Cook Time: 10 mins
Difficulty Level: 1/5
Ingredients
- 350 g bean thread vermicelli
- 1 tbsp peanut oil
- 2 (400 g) chicken breast fillets, thinly sliced
- 1 (150 g) brown onion, thinly sliced
- 1 clove garlic, crushed
- 300 g broccolini, coarsely chopped
- 2 tbsps fish sauce
- 1 tbsp hot chilli sauce
- 2 tbsps dark soy sauce
- 1 tbsp toasted sesame seeds
- 1 fresh long red chilli, finely chopped
- 4 green onions, thinly sliced
- 1 cup (80 g) bean sprouts
Steps
01. Place vermicelli in a medium heatproof bowl and cover with boiling water. Stand until just tender, drain.
02. Meanwhile, heat half the oil in wok and in batches, stir-fry chicken until browned. Remove from wok.
03. Heat remaining oil in wok and stir-fry brown onion, garlic and broccolini until onion softens.
04. Return chicken to wok with vermicelli, combined sauces, sesame seeds and half the chilli, half the green onion and half the sprouts. Stir-fry just until hot.
05. Serve stir-fry topped with remaining chilli, green onion and sprouts.
